The worst kept secret in reality television has finally been announced to the world.
Channel 10 has confirmed Matty Johnson, the runner up on 2016's The Bachelorette Australia, will embark on his second chance to find true love on national television.

It's official: Matty Johnson is Australia's next Bachelor. Photo: Supplied
"I'm so excited about the prospect of settling down," he said. "Timing is such a crucial factor when it comes to making this commitment and I know wholeheartedly, that there's nothing I want more."
Filming for The Bachelor's latest season began in Sydney this week.
